    1. Mother In Sanskrit Tattoo:

    This tattoo, etched in Sanskrit, symbolizes unconditional love and the timeless bond of motherhood. This minimalist ‘Maa’ Sanskrit tattoo is great for those who want to pay a tribute to their mom or mothers everywhere and their unwavering support in an elegant and understated manner.

    2. Hope In Sanskrit Tattoo:

    While there are many words in Sanskrit that deliver the essence of the word hope, ‘Asha’ speaks volumes about resilience and courage as well, giving hope an empowering meaning. Symbolizing optimism and inner strength, this design is perfect for those seeking solace in challenging times. Opt for this tattoo if you believe that hope fights all odds and always shows the way.

    3. Buddhist Sanskrit Tattoo:

    This mesmerizing Buddhist Sanskrit tattoo speaks to those seeking spiritual growth and harmony or who are on a journey towards inner peace and self-discovery. Its intricate design, featuring Buddha, a lotus, and a geometric background connecting the spiritual realm, in black and gray tones showcases the profound teachings of Buddhism, symbolizing mindfulness, compassion, and enlightenment.
